CHICKEN AND PINEAPPLE SKEWERS
Provided by Tyler Florence
Categories appetizer
Time 1h15m
Yield 16 skewers
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- In a saucepan over medium heat, add the ketchup, soy sauce, honey, mustard, sugar, garlic, and lemon juice. Bring to a simmer and cook gently until thickened, about 10 minutes. Set aside and cool.
- Heat an outdoor grill or a grill pan. Cut each chicken thigh into 2 pieces. Peel the pineapple and cut it into 1 1/2-inch chunks. Alternating between the chicken and pineapple, thread the pieces onto the skewers. Brush them with olive oil and season them with salt and pepper. Remove the garlic cloves from the barbecue sauce and discard; put about half the sauce into a small bowl for later. Brush skewers with some of the sauce. Cook them on the grill, basting regularly with the barbecue sauce, until cooked through, about 10 to 15 minutes. Serve with reserved barbecue sauce on the side for dipping.
GRILLED ORANGE CHICKEN THIGH SKEWERS WITH PINEAPPLE AND VEGETABLES
Orange juice lights up the marinade with bright flavor, for boneless, skinless chicken thigh skewers that you grill, outside. Each skewer is filled with colorful, healthy veggies and the added bonus of fresh pineapple. Serve over your favorite rice, and add a green vegetable or salad.
Provided by Bibi
Categories Meat and Poultry Recipes Chicken Chicken Thigh Recipes
Time 4h35m
Yield 3
Number Of Ingredients 14
Steps:
- Combine coconut aminos, orange juice, avocado oil, ginger, and chile-garlic paste in a gallon-sized resealable bag. Season marinade with salt and pepper and add chicken pieces. Gently squeeze the sides of the bag, coating all of the chicken with the marinade. Squeeze out as much air as possible, seal, and spread out chicken pieces in a single layer inside the bag.
- Refrigerate for at least 4 hours, or overnight, turning the bag a few times during that time.
- Drain marinade into a small saucepan and add pineapple juice. Bring to a boil over medium-high heat and boil until marinade has reduced to 1/2 cup, 5 to 7 minutes. Remove from heat and allow to cool.
- Meanwhile, alternately thread each skewer with chicken, bell pepper, onion, zucchini, and pineapple. Repeat until each skewer is filled.
- Preheat an outdoor grill for medium-high heat and lightly oil the grate.
- Set skewers on the hot grill grate. Brush with reduced marinade, reduce heat to medium, close the lid, and grill 4 to 5 minutes. Turn and brush with marinade reduction. Monitor for flare-ups, and move skewers as necessary to manage any flames. An instant-read thermometer inserted into the center should read at least 165 degrees F (74 degrees C).
- Serve skewers over hot cooked rice.

COCONUT PINEAPPLE CHICKEN
Pineapple, coconut and almonds dress up this pleasantly sweet treatment for cooked chicken. "It's a great way to serve leftover chicken," says Nyla Christensen of Rapid City, South Dakota. "Sometimes, I use turkey instead."
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Dinner
Time 30m
Yield 4-6 servings.
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- Drain pineapple, reserving juice; set the pineapple aside. In a large skillet, combine the cornstarch, sugar, broth, lemon juice, salt and reserved juice until smooth. Bring to a boil; cook and stir for 2 minutes or until thickened. , Stir in the chicken, green pepper, coconut, pineapple, 1/4 cup almonds and extract. Cook for 8-10 minutes or until chicken is heated through. Sprinkle with remaining almonds.

PINEAPPLE SKEWERS WITH COCONUT AND MINT
Provided by Food Network Kitchen
Categories dessert
Time 26m
Yield about 40 pieces
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- Peel and core the pineapple, reserve the core. Cut the pineapple into about 1 1/2-inch chunks and roughly chop the core. Set the pineapple chunks aside.
- In a medium bowl, combine the pineapple core, 3/4 cup of water, allspice, ginger, cinnamon, and star anise. Set aside.
- In a medium saucepan, stir together the sugar, corn syrup, and just enough water so that it resembles wet sand. Place the pan over medium to medium-high heat and cook, stirring, until the mixture begins to boil. Stop stirring and continue to cook until golden brown, about 5 minutes. Remove the pan from the heat and carefully add in the spice mixture. Stir the caramel, return it to medium heat, and simmer until reduced to a glaze, about 8 minutes. Set the caramel aside and let cool slightly. Strain the caramel into a bowl and discard the solids.
- Add the pineapple chunks to the caramel and toss to combine. Marinate at room temperature for an hour or refrigerate overnight.
- Put the toasted coconut on a plate. Using a fork, remove the pineapple chunks from the caramel. Working with one chunk at a time, roll the pineapple in the coconut, pressing it on. Thread the coconut-coated pineapple chunks onto the ends of the skewers, about 1 or 2 per skewer. Transfer to a serving platter and strew the mint over the top. Serve at room temperature.
COCONUT CHICKEN AND PINEAPPLE SKEWERS
From Epicurious. This can be made with shrimp instead of chicken, and mango may be substituted for the pineapple. Time does not include soaking skewers or marinating.
Provided by FLKeysJen
Categories Chicken Breast
Time 30m
Yield 20 coconut chicken skewers, 10 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- Soak bamboo skewers in water for at least 30 minutes.
- Cut chicken into 3/4-inch cubes and place in a bowl.
- Place garlic, shallot, ginger, cilantro, salt, cumin, peanut oil, lime juice and coconut milk in processor or blender. Puree until smooth liquid forms.
- Pour marinade over chicken and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es or up to 3 hours, turning occasionally.
- Preheat grill to medium. Add marinated chicken cube then pineapple cube then another marinated chicken cube to each bamboo skewer. Grill until chicken is slightly golden all over, turning as needed (about 5 minutes each side).

COCONUT-PINEAPPLE SKEWERS WITH MARSHMALLOWS
Grilling does great things to chunks of fresh, sweet pineapple, condensing and caramelizing their fruity, sugary juices. In this fun, kid-approved dessert, the pineapple is given a double dose of coconut - a slick of coconut oil before grilling and a shower of shredded coconut afterward. Then, the hot, singed pineapple is laid on a bed of mini marshmallows, which get a little gooey from coming in contact with the heat. Eat this in bowls as is, or add some chopped pecans and coconut ice cream or sorbet for contrasting textures and temperatures.
Provided by Melissa Clark
Categories skewers and kebabs
Time 15m
Yield 4 servings
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Heat the grill to high. As the grill is heating, thread pineapple chunks onto metal or pre-soaked wooden skewers (see Tip), leaving space in between each piece for maximum browning. Brush all sides of the pineapple chunks with coconut oil and dust with cinnamon.
- When the grill is hot, lightly brush the grates with oil, and add the pineapple skewers. Cook, rotating them carefully every few minutes, until they are evenly browned and slightly charred in places, about 4 to 8 minutes.
- While the pineapple is grilling, divide marshmallows across 4 bowls. Remove pineapple from the grill and, using a fork, immediately slide the pineapple off the skewers and onto the marshmallows. Let sit for a few minutes for the hot pineapple to soften the marshmallows.
- Sprinkle each serving with shredded coconut, and top with pecans and small scoops of coconut sorbet or ice cream, if using.
JERK CHICKEN AND PINEAPPLE SKEWERS RECIPE BY TASTY
Here's what you need: scallions, habanero peppers, garlic, fresh ginger, dark brown sugar, soy sauce, ground allspice, cinnamon, dried thyme, boneless, skinless chicken breast, pineapple juice, ketchup, kosher salt, large red onion, red bell peppers, pineapple, lime wedge, fresh cilantro, bamboo skewers
Provided by Alix Traeger
Categories Dinner
Time 2h5m
Yield 4 servings
Number Of Ingredients 19
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 375ºF (190ºC). Line 2 baking sheets with parchment paper.
- In a food processor, combine the scallions, habanero peppers, garlic, ginger, brown sugar, soy sauce, allspice, cinnamon, and thyme. Puree until broken down into a into a thick paste, about 1 minute.
- In a medium bowl, toss the chicken with 2-4 tablespoons of the jerk paste until well coated. Cover and refrigerate for 1 hour.
- Meanwhile, make the jerk sauce: Combine 2-4 tablespoons of the jerk paste with the pineapple juice and ketchup. Season to taste with salt.
- Thread the skewers with 2 pieces each of the marinated chicken, red onion, bell pepper, and pineapple, alternating ingredients.
- Arrange the skewers on the prepared baking sheets. Season with salt. Brush about ⅓ cup (85 G) of the jerk sauce over the skewers. Reserve the remaining sauce.
- Roast the skewers for 22-25 minutes, turning halfway, until the chicken is cooked to an internal temperature of 165ºF (75ºC).
- Remove the baking sheets from the oven and discard the parchment paper, then return the skewers to the pans. Turn the broiler to high.
- Baste the skewers on all sides with the jerk sauce.
- Broil for 3-4 minutes, until the vegetables just begin to char and the sauce is slightly caramelized.
- Transfer the skewers to a platter. Squeeze the lime wedges over the hot skewers and garnish with the cilantro.
